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
RapidMiner
- Processes are stored as the product's own XML, so they cannot be meaningfully diffed, reviewed in a pull request or executed anywhere else, and a team's accumulated work is not portable in any practical sense.
- The operator library is the ceiling, and anything beyond it means dropping into an embedded Python or R operator, at which point the code sits inside a visual container that provides none of the version control, testing or debugging a normal repository would.
- Two changes of ownership in three years, Altair in 2022 and Siemens thereafter, have already moved the product's name, packaging and licensing, so a buyer is committing to a roadmap decided inside a much larger engineering software business.
- Licensing draws on Altair's shared units pool, so running heavy modelling work consumes capacity that other teams in the organisation were relying on for different products, which makes cost attribution and capacity planning awkward.
- Scheduling and deployment require AI Hub as a separate server product to install, license and operate, so a model built on the desktop is not in production until another purchase and another installation have been completed.

Answered from the vendors’ own pages
RapidMiner: Is it still called RapidMiner?
The desktop product is now Altair AI Studio and the server is Altair AI Hub. The RapidMiner name persists in documentation, community material and most search results, which makes finding current information harder than it should be.
RapidMiner: Is there a free version?
Altair has offered free and academic editions with usage limits, but the terms have moved with each ownership change, so check what is currently on offer rather than relying on what the free tier allowed a few years ago.
RapidMiner: Do I need to write code?
No, which is the point of it. You will write some once you hit the edge of the operator library, and at that stage the tool works against you rather than for you.
RapidMiner: Can I put a model into production?
Through AI Hub, which is a separate licensed server. The desktop tool builds and validates; it does not schedule or serve.
RapidMiner: How does licensing work?
Through Altair's units model, where a pool of purchased units is drawn on by whichever Altair products your organisation runs, rather than a per-seat licence specific to this product.
